After asking the Independent National Electoral Commission to shift the polls, the Nigerian Army and Airforce have gone full swing to attack the insurgency being faced by the country.

In a report by Punch, the Director of Defence Information, Maj. Gen. Chris Olukolade, has said that troops of the Nigerian Army and personnel of the Air Force have killed over 300 fighters of the Boko Haram sect. This took place during the combined operation of the Air Force and ground forces to liberate 11 communities captured by the Boko Haram sect.

The 11 communities were recaptured alongside five armoured fighting vehicles, an anti-aircraft gun, about 50 cases of packed bombs and eight different types of machine guns, five rocket-propelled grenade, 49 boxes of various types and calibres of ammunition, as well as 300 motorcycles destroyed in the fighting.
The recaptured communities are Monguno, Gabchari, Abba Jabari, Gajigana, Gajiram, Damakar, Kumaliwa, Bosso Wanti, Jeram and Kabrisungul. Olukolade also mentioned that two soldiers lost their lives in the operation and ten others were wounded.
